England legend David Beckham left the Tottenham Hotspur playing and coaching staff with a parting gift of pie and mash.
The LA Galaxy midfielder has been training with Spurs for the past six weeks as he keeps up his fitness in preparation for the start of the Major League season.
It was the 35-year-old icon’s last day with the White Hart Lane outfit – so he ordered in the classic London dish of pie and mash for the team’s multi-millionaire stars as a thank you.
Boss Harry Redknapp joked: “You don’t know what it is.
“It’s only us Cockneys that know — I had three actually — I nicked an extra pie.
“I was brought up on it in the East End, it was fantastic.
“He had them delivered but I think some of the foreign lads were not too sure what to make of it — so we had their portions!”
